澳门新浦京娱乐游戏PHP入门速成

PHP是一种用于创制动态WEB页面包车型大巴服务端脚本语言。仿佛ASP和ColdFusion,顾客能够勾兑使用PHP和HTML编写WEB页面,当新闻报道工作者浏览到该页面时,服务端会首先对页面中的PHP命令举办拍卖,然后把拍卖后的结果及其HTML内容一同传送到拜会端的浏览器。不过与ASP或ColdFusion差异,PHP是一种源代码开放次序,具有很好的跨平台宽容性。客户能够在Windows
NT系统以致众多本子的Unix系统上运行PHP,并且能够将PHP作为Apache服务器的放到模块或CGI程序运行。

除外能够精确的调控WEB页面的显示内容之外,客商仍是可以够通过运用PHP发送HTTP报头。客商能够经过PHP设置cookies,管理客商地方识别,并对顾客浏览页面举办重定向。PHP具备十二分有力的数据库协助功能,能够访谈大致近日有着较为流行的数据库系统。其它,PHP能够与三个外接库集成,为顾客提供愈来愈多的实用成效,如生成PDF文件等。

顾客可以直接在WEB页面中输入PHP命令代码,由此没有须求任何例外的费用意况。在WEB页面中,全部PHP代码都被放置在?php和
?中。别的,客户仍为能够选拔使用诸如SC本田CR-VIPT
LANGUAGE=php/SC奥迪Q7IPT等的花样。PHP引擎会自动识别并管理页面中颇有坐落于PHP定界符之间的代码。

PHP脚本语言的语法结构与C语言和Perl语言的语法风格极其相同。客商在选取变量前没有必要对变量举办宣示。使用PHP创设数组的历程也特别简单。PHP还兼具宗旨的面向对象组件功用,能够比十分大的惠及客户有效组织和包裹本身编辑的代码。

PHP语法概述

A. 基本语法

就是最先接触PHP的客商也会开掘自身对PHP的语法风格并不素不相识。

例如:?php

echo Hello!;

彰显结果为Hello!。

PHP中,全数的变量都是标记$起头。我们得以对上述代码做如下退换:

?php

$greeting = Hello!;

echo $greeting;

改革后的代码呈现结果不改变。

PHP中使用.符号连接差异的字符串,而其它的算术运算符则世袭了流行编制程序语言的作风。比方如下:

?php

$greeting = Hello!;

$num = 3 + 2;

$num++;

echo $greeting $num people!;

展现结果为Hello!6 people!。

PHP对种种运算符及运算法则都有一套完整的显著,就算顾客全数C或C++语言的编制程序背景的话,能够窥见任何都百步穿杨。

与Perl语言同样,在PHP中,纵然在双引号包涵的字符串中含有变量的话,该变量将用相应的变量值替换;借使字符串被单引号包含,则不做替换。比如:

?php$name = PETER;$greeting_1 = Hello, $name!;$greeting_2 = Hello, $name!;echo $greeting_1n;echo $greeting_2n;?

展示结果为:

Hello, PETER!

Hello, $name!

B. 变量

PHP允许客商象使用正规变量相近使用情形变量。举个例子,在页面中蕴藏如下代码:

?php

echo [$REQUEST_URI];

则输出结果为[/scores/index.html]

C. 数组

客商在应用PHP成立数组时,能够把数组索引参预方括号中。举个例子:

$fruit[0] = banana;

$fruit[1] = apple;

$favorites[animal] = tiger;

$favorites[sports] = basketball;

一旦客户在向数组赋值时不指明数组下标,PHP将自动把该目的出席到数组末尾。举个例子对于上述$fruit数组能够用以下办法赋值而保持结果不改变,

$fruit[] = banana;

$fruit[] = apple;

相通,在PHP中,客户还能够依据需求建立多维数组。比如:

$people[David][shirt] = blue;

You can leave a response, or trackback from your own site.

Leave a Reply

网站地图xml地图